IE-4000-4GS8GP4G-E Overview

As one of the Cisco IE 4000 Switches, IE-4000-4GS8GP4G-E provides 4 GE Fiber DL ports + 8 GE Copper DL ports with POE1, 4 GE combo UL ports, w/FPGA.

The Cisco® Industrial Ethernet (IE) 4000 Series delivers Gigabit connectivity to Cisco ruggedized switching portfolio with superior high-bandwidth switching capacity and proven Cisco IOS® Software. The IE 4000 Series provides highly secure access and industry-leading convergence ring protocols to support resilient and scalable networks while adhering to industry compliance requirements.

IE-4000-4GS8GP4G-E Specification

Product number IE-4000-4GS8GP4G-E
Total ports 16
SFP fiber ports (S) 4 GE
PoE/PoE+ ports (P, GP), Maximum PoE power budget 8 GE, 125W
Hardware ●  1GB DRAM
●  128-MB onboard flash memory
●  1-GB removable SD flash memory card (Included)
●  Mini-USB connector
●  RJ-45 connector
Alarm ●  Alarm I/O: two alarm inputs to detect dry contact open or closed, one alarm output relay
Input voltage range Redundant DC input voltage: nominal 9.6 to 60VDC
Maximum Input current 4.3A
Power consumption 40W
Dimensions (H x W x D) 6.12 x 6.12 x 5.09 in. (155.4 x 155.4 x 129.2 mm)
Weight 6.35 pounds (2.88 kg)
Forwarding rate Line rate for all ports and all packet sizes
Number of queues 4 egress
Unicast MAC addresses 16,000
IGMP multicast groups 1,000
Number of VLANs 1,000
IPv4 MAC security ACEs 1,000 with default TCAM Template
NAT translation Bidirectional, 128 unique subnet NAT translation entries, which can expand to tens of thousands of translated entries if designed properly
Layer 2 switching IEEE 802.1, 802.3, 802.3at, 802.3af standard, VTPv2, NTP, UDLD, CDP, LLDP, Unicast Mac filter, Flexlink, Resilient Ethernet Protocol (REP), VTPv3, EtherChannel, Voice VLAN, QinQ tunneling, Industrial macro configuration
Security SCP, SSH, SNMPv3, TACACS+, RADIUS Server/Client, MAC Address Notification, BPDU Guard, Port-Security, DHCP Snooping, Dynamic ARP Inspection, IP Source Guard, 802.1x, Guest VLAN, MAC Authentication Bypass, 802.1x Multi-Domain Authentication, Storm Control, Trust Boundary, FIPS 140-2, ACT2, Secure boot, Full flexible Netflow1
Layer 2 multicast IGMPv1, v2, v3 Snooping, IGMP filtering, IGMP Querier
Management Fast Boot, Express setup, Web Device Manager, Industrial Network Director (IND), MIB, Smartport, SNMP, syslog, storm control, unicast, multicast, broadcast, SPAN sessions, RSPAN, DHCP server, customized DOM (digital optical management), Embedded Event Manager (EEM), Plug-n-Play Agent, Port-based DHCP
Industrial Ethernet CIP Ethernet/IP, Profinet v2, IEEE 1588 PTP v2, NTP to PTP translation, CIP Time Sync
Quality of service Ingress Policing, Rate-Limit, Egress Queueing/shaping, AutoQoS, QoS, PROFINET QoS
Layer 2 IPv6 IPv6 Host support, HTTP over IPv6, SNMP over IPv6
Layer 3 routing IPv4 Static Routing
Industrial management Layer 2 switching with 1:1 static Network Address Translation (NAT)
Redundancy Redundancy Ethernet Protocol ring (REP)
Parallel Redundancy Protocol (PRP)
Media Redundancy Protocol (MRP) ring, MRP Auto Manager (MAM)
High Availability Seamless Redundancy (HSR), PTP over HSR
HSR-PRP (Dual RedBox mode)
HSR-HSR (Quadbox)
Utility Power Profile 2011 and 2017, dying gasp, GOOSE messaging, SCADA protocol classification, MODBUS TCP/IP, utility SmartPort macro, BFD, Ethernet OAM, IEEE 802.3ah, CFM (IEEE 802.1ag)
IP multicast PIM sparse mode (PIM-SM), PIM dense mode (PIM-DM), and PIM sparse-dense mode
IP unicast routing protocols OSPF, EIGRP, BGPv4, IS-IS, RIPv2, Policy-Based Routing (PBR), HSRP
IPv6 routing RIPng, OSPFv6, and EIGRPv6 support
Security IEEE 802.1AE MACsec (including PSK based MKA support), Cisco TrustSec庐, SGT inline tagging and SGACL, Full聽flexible聽Netflow, Private VLAN
Virtualization VRF-lite
